Optimal management of allergic rhinitis
Archives of Disease in Childhood
|April 4, 2015
Summary
Allergic rhinitis (AR) in children is common, undertreated, and impacts asthma development. Effective management includes allergen avoidance, pharmacotherapy, and potentially allergen-specific immunotherapy for improved long-term outcomes.
Area of Science:
- Pediatric Allergy and Immunology
- Respiratory Medicine
- Clinical Otolaryngology
Background:
- Allergic rhinitis (AR) is the most prevalent chronic childhood disease, frequently misdiagnosed or inadequately treated.
- Undertreated AR significantly diminishes quality of life, worsens asthma control, and is a key factor in asthma development.
- AR affects nasal passages and connected organs, presenting diverse symptoms requiring comprehensive management strategies.
Purpose of the Study:
- To review current evidence-based guidelines and management strategies for pediatric allergic rhinitis.
- To highlight the importance of accurate diagnosis, allergen avoidance, and appropriate pharmacotherapy.
- To discuss the role and emerging evidence for allergen-specific immunotherapy in children.
Main Methods:
- Review of recently published European Academy of Allergy and Clinical Immunology (EAACI) pediatric AR guidelines.
- Inclusion of patient care pathway information from the Royal College of Paediatrics and Child Health for AR and asthma.
- Analysis of pharmacotherapeutic options, including saline sprays, antihistamines, intranasal corticosteroids, and antileukotrienes.
- Evaluation of allergen-specific immunotherapy (subcutaneous and sublingual) efficacy and safety in pediatric populations.
Main Results:
- Evidence-based guidelines are crucial for improving AR disease control in children.
- Pharmacotherapy for AR ranges from saline sprays to intranasal corticosteroids and antihistamines, tailored to disease severity.
- Sublingual immunotherapy demonstrates efficacy and safety for grass pollen allergy in children; further research is needed for other allergens.
- Subcutaneous immunotherapy use in children is limited by safety and acceptability concerns regarding injections.
Conclusions:
- Comprehensive management of pediatric AR involves accurate diagnosis, allergen avoidance, and tailored pharmacotherapy.
- Allergen-specific immunotherapy offers a unique potential to modify long-term disease trajectory, with sublingual immunotherapy showing promise.
- Patient, caregiver, and practitioner education is essential for effective AR management and improved health outcomes.

Asthma: Pathogenesis and Management
1.7K
Asthma is a chronic pulmonary condition involving inflammation of the airways, hyper-reactivity, and reversible obstruction of the airways. This condition can significantly impact a person's quality of life, making breathing difficult and leading to distressing symptoms.
Asthma is classified as allergic and non-allergic. Allergens such as dust mites, pollen, and pet dander trigger allergic asthma, while factors like cold air, intense emotions, or exercise can induce non-allergic asthma.
